A traffic collision involving two vans occurred today at approximately 2:30 PM on Van Buren Boulevard near March Air Reserve Base, CA. The incident involved a white van and a silver van, resulting in three individuals being transported to local hospitals. The extent of their injuries is currently unknown.
Emergency services responded quickly to the scene, effectively managing the situation. Both vehicles sustained moderate front-end damage and were towed from the location to ensure safety and clear the roadway. A tow truck was called to assist with the removal of the damaged vehicles.
The collision has caused temporary traffic disruptions in the area, with lane closures implemented to facilitate the emergency response and vehicle recovery. Motorists are advised to exercise caution and consider alternative routes if possible.
